How A Nalcrest Septic System Works

From Toilet To Tank To Drainfield

After flushing a toilet the liquids and solids travel down a pipes line into the septic tank. The septic tank is a vault, which traps solid waste and permits clear liquid to flow through to the drainfield. Inside the septic tank solids and liquids different into 3 layers. The leading layer is called the scum layer it consists of floatables consisting of: fats, oils, grease, soaps, and phosphates. The middle layer is the liquid layer and the bottom layer is the sludge layer. The sludge layer consists of heavy particles of raw material which breakdown through an anaerobic process. The clear water exits the tank through an outlet baffle and is dispersed into the drainfield which absorbs the water.
